Indulge Yourself In Style

When it comes to wearing braces, the truth is that you're stuck with them for many months. You might as well use them as a fashion statement. Change up the bands that hold the wire to the braces. There is an array of different colors available that you can purchase. Simply ask your local orthodontist for varying options. The more colors you have, the more you can embrace your new fashion accessory for the long haul.

Ask For Clear Or Lingual Braces

Just because traditional braces are made of metal doesn't mean that you have to settle for that rough metal look. Rather, there are clear braces out there that can help to hide your braces from plain sight for others. In addition, there are lingual braces that are attached to the back of the teeth. This helps to make them more inconspicuous.
